Output ac340523d2979c66102c29a31fe11d13e89a448da14f31d5af4e1e93b6582e49:2

value
842286
script pubkey
OP_0 OP_PUSHBYTES_20 63758b886fd51a7ab428075d2a15e6e1f2c9d9d2
address
bc1qvd6chzr065d84dpgqawj590xu8evnkwja4rd32
transaction
ac340523d2979c66102c29a31fe11d13e89a448da14f31d5af4e1e93b6582e49
spent
true